salty dingo Posted February 17, 2010 #2 Share Posted February 17, 2010 We took this cruise in November... not sure what the name of the pier is, but I can tell you how to get there. You enter the shipping port, not the entrance to the panama canal (though you can see that from the ship. After making a 90 degree turn, the ship backs up for a good long ways and eventually comes to the dock. It's pretty new looking, and there is a supermarket and lots of shops right there in the dock area. Miracle docked on the port side. salty dingo Posted February 17, 2010 #4 Share Posted February 17, 2010 Hi there! We booked the CL001 tour with My Friend Mario. This tour takes you to a old colonial fort overlooking where the Chagres river meet the sea. There was a large toucan in a tree there and we got some good photos. We also saw numerous sloths and monkeys in the trees and got photos of them also. We made some stops along the way, mainly for bathrooms because there was a cooler full of drinks (including beer) in each van. We also saw the Panama Canal. We crossed it twice on a little bridge that spans the canal briefly while the ships are not using it. We saw some big container ships up close as they transited the canal. All in all it was the best tour on the cruise! We loved it and recommend My Friend Mario very highly.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
